Transaction ecdd09822a0eb601e46b3a5c79981e50e08bf5dc18cf1a191802da8045847cf1
1 Input
1 Output
-
ecdd09822a0eb601e46b3a5c79981e50e08bf5dc18cf1a191802da8045847cf1:0
- value
- 95733
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4720a17e1843591066af4c59ec5a6c345382352d OP_EQUAL
- address
- 38B6zPnA3aN8t62MZ1xf8genkcq4y6q6pq